Freemont E. “Monty” Coolidge of Billerica passed away at the Lahey Clinic Medical Center on Tuesday, February 21, 2006. He was 83 years old.


Mr. Coolidge was born in Rumford, Maine. He was the son of the late Eugene C. and Jennie Coolidge. Mr. Coolidge was a Veteran of World War II serving his country in the Army Air Corp. from 1943 – 1946. He attained the rank of Corporal. He was the recipient of the American Theater Campaign Ribbon, Good Conduct Medal and the Victory Medal. Mr. Coolidge retired as an Executive Manager from Sandvik Co. in Burlington.


Mr. Coolidge was a devote Christian. He worked to build St. Dorothy’s Catholic Church in Wilmington. He was an active member of St. Margaret’s Church in Burlington. He was on the Parish Counsel, a Lector, and Eucharistic Minister. Mr. Coolidge was also a member of the Knights of Columbus. He was a Past Grand Knight for both Tewksbury and Wilmington. He was also a Past President of the Holy Name Society.


Mr. Coolidge is the beloved husband of the late Pearl A. (Landry). He is the loving brother of Jean McPherson of Billerica and the late Donald Coolidge. He is also survived by many nieces, nephews, great nieces & great nephews.
